Once considered to be of christian origin because of its obvious references to christ, ten fragments of the book of enoch have been found at qumran in the dead sea scrolls, it is known to have existed in its present form since at least the 2nd century bc. Most christian denominations and traditions may accept the books of enoch as having some historical or theological interest and while the ethiopian orthodox tewahedo church and eritrean orthodox tewahedo church consider the books of enoch as canonical, other christian groups regard them as noncanonical or noninspired. The book of parables contains several references to a son of man, as well as messianic themes, and has only been found in christian editions of 1 enoch, so several academics have taken the view that this section dates from more christian times.
